Property Report
This mid-terrace house in Birmingham was built between 1967-1975 and has a floor area of approximately 70 square metres. It features fully double-glazed windows and a pitched roof with 100mm loft insulation. The property has a current energy rating of 'C' and potential energy rating of 'B'. It is heated by a mains gas boiler and radiator system. The property was last sold in 1995 for £42,500.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 858 out of 999.
